Check whether a given string is Heterogram or not
Given a string S. The task is to check whether a the given string is Heterogram or not. A heterogram is a word, phrase, or sentence in which no letter of the alphabet occurs more than once.
Examples:
Input : S = "the big dwarf only jumps" Output : Yes Each alphabet in the string S is occurred only once. Input : S = "w3wiki" Output : No Since alphabet 'g', 'e', 'k', 's' occurred more than once.
The idea is to make a hash array of size 26, initialised to 0. Traverse each alphabet of the given string and mark 1 in the corresponding hash array position if that alphabet is encounter first time, else return false.
Below is the implementation of this approach:
C++
// C++ Program to check whether the given string is Heterogram or not. #include<bits/stdc++.h> using namespace std; bool isHeterogram( char s[], int n) { int hash[26] = { 0 }; // traversing the string. for ( int i = 0; i < n; i++) { // ignore the space if (s[i] != ' ' ) { // if already encountered if (hash[s[i] - 'a' ] == 0) hash[s[i] - 'a' ] = 1; // else return false. else return false ; } } return true ; } // Driven Program int main() { char s[] = "the big dwarf only jumps" ; int n = strlen (s); (isHeterogram(s, n))?(cout << "YES" ):(cout << "NO" ); return 0; } |

Output
YES
Time Complexity: O(N)
Auxiliary Space: O(26)
